Michael Harding is responsible for marketing emerging data center products for Symantec. He has a total of 20 years of hardware, software, and services marketing management experience and most recently led marketing at Solid Data Systems. Previously, Michael was director of product marketing for Qlusters, where he led the early marketing effort, and before that directed Product Marketing teams at Commtouch Software, Critical Path and EDS. Michael received a degree in business administration from Northeastern University in Boston, and an MBA from Indiana University Kelley School of Business.
